Combination of nanosecond and femtosecond pulses in dual-pulse LIBS of solids and aqueous solutions

Open Access Open Access

Abstract

Signal enhncement, limits of detection, and relevance to environmental concentrations for metals and metal ions in aqueous solution using combined 1064 nm nanosecond and 800 nm femtosecond pulses in dual-pulse LIBS will be presented.
